DMCA Force
specializedDMCA takedown service providing fast notice processing and content protection for blogs, websites, and digital media.
Bulk URL submission with automated notice generation to 5,000+ hosts
DMCA Force is a web-based platform that automates the submission and tracking of DMCA takedown notices for copyright holders. Users upload infringing URLs or content hashes, and the service generates compliant notices sent to over 5,000 global hosting providers and search engines. It features a user dashboard for monitoring notice status, success rates, and resubmission options, making it suitable for managing ongoing copyright enforcement.
Pros
- Simple interface for quick URL submissions
- Tracks notices across thousands of hosts
- Reliable delivery with status updates
Cons
- No built-in content scanning or discovery tools
- Pricing scales quickly with volume
- Limited advanced analytics or reporting

Vobile
specializedVideo content recognition platform that identifies unauthorized copies and initiates DMCA takedowns across platforms.
Proprietary Video ID technology that recognizes altered or clipped videos with near-perfect accuracy
Vobile is an AI-powered video recognition and rights management platform designed to detect and protect copyrighted video content across the web and social platforms. It uses advanced video fingerprinting to identify unauthorized uploads, even if edited or modified, and automates DMCA takedown notices to platforms like YouTube, Facebook, and Vimeo. The solution also offers analytics, whitelisting, and monetization tools for content owners.
Pros
- Exceptional accuracy in video matching with AI fingerprinting
- Broad platform coverage including social media and UGC sites
- Automated takedown workflows that streamline DMCA compliance
Cons
- High cost suitable mainly for enterprises
- Steep learning curve for setup and management
- Limited to video content, less versatile for other media types

Rightscorp
specializedAutomated DMCA settlement platform targeting peer-to-peer copyright infringements with notice-and-settle enforcement.
Proprietary repeat infringer database tracking serial violators across P2P swarms for targeted escalation.
Rightscorp is a copyright enforcement service specializing in monitoring peer-to-peer (P2P) networks for unauthorized distribution of copyrighted music and other media. It identifies infringements, sends DMCA notices to ISPs with embedded settlement demands, and facilitates monetization through voluntary payments from accused infringers. The platform provides rights holders with infringement data, repeat offender tracking, and litigation support, though it operates primarily as a managed service rather than user-deployable software.
Pros
- Extensive P2P network monitoring across millions of IPs
- Automated DMCA notice generation and settlement processing
- Repeat infringer identification and analytics dashboard
Cons
- Heavy reliance on controversial settlement demands criticized as extortionate
- Limited scope to P2P, ignoring web streaming and social media
- High revenue share (up to 50%) reduces net value for clients amid legal risks
